BUCHANAN COUNTY WINS FEDERAL STIMULUS FUNDS FOR ENERGY IMPROVEMENTS COUNTY

JOINS FORCES WITH CON EDISON SOLUTIONS TO ATTRACT $75,512 GRANT

St. Joseph, MO – June 23, 2010:

Buchanan County has been awarded $75,512 in federal stimulus funding to boost energy efficiency in county facilities.

The federal dollars -- coming through an Energy Efficiency and Conservation Block Grant under the American Recovery and Reinvestment Act of 2009 -- will help underwrite installation of energy-efficient lighting units in the county's primary buildings.

ConEdison Solutions, a national energy services company based in Valhalla, New York, worked with the county to obtain the funding and will serve as overall general construction manager for the project.

“Municipalities and counties save taxpayer dollars and promote environmental preservation by implementing well-designed energy efficiency strategies," said James J. Dixon, Vice President of ConEdison Solutions.  “We are gratified to work in partnership with Buchanan County to undertake this important money-saving and energy-saving initiative."

Mr. Dixon says that approximately 807,000 kilowatt-hours will be saved annually through the initiative, which would reduce energy spending by approximately $55,000 each year.  The program will reduce the county's carbon footprint, while improving workplace lighting levels for county employees. 

Buchanan County officials may choose to apply their cost savings to energy improvements, such as mechanical system replacements, in the future.  A mechanical firm in St. Joseph has been selected as a contractor on the project, which will help stimulate the local economy.  

The lighting upgrade will be undertaken through a process called energy performance contracting, whereby government entities carry out energy initiatives without paying up-front capital costs.  Under such contracts, the service provider designs, constructs, and assists in obtaining financing for a project.  The government entity makes payments over time from the energy savings that the project generates.  The provider must guarantee that the improvements will deliver the projected energy savings.  Once the contract ends, continuing cost savings accrue to the government entity.

 

About ConEdison Solutions

ConEdison Solutions is a leading energy services company that provides competitive power supply, renewable energy, sustainability services, and cost-effective energy solutions for commercial, industrial, residential, and government customers.  The company is based in Valhalla, New York, with offices in Burlington, Massachusetts; Cherry Hill, New Jersey; Falls Church, Virginia; Houston, Texas; Tampa, Florida; Durham, North Carolina and Overland Park, Kansas.  The firm’s dedicated team of energy professionals delivers a broad range of commodity, consulting, demand-side management and performance contracting services.  ConEdison Solutions offers programs and services designed to help customers achieve their individual energy objective, and is accredited as an Energy Services Provider (ESP) by the National Association of Energy Service Companies (NAESCO).

ConEdison Solutions is a subsidiary and registered trademark of Consolidated Edison, Inc. (NYSE: ED).
